In brief

Pakistan's government is exploring constitutional alternatives to expedite judicial appointments after President Zardari delayed approving nominations recommended by the Judicial Commission Panel. Officials are examining the feasibility of implementing Article 48(1) provisions to issue direct notifications, potentially circumventing the presidential approval requirement. This strategic maneuver reflects mounting tensions between executive branches over judicial recruitment processes and institutional governance frameworks.
